Virat Kohli’s greatness will get decreased at MS Dhoni’s fortress, claims Harbhajan Singh

Former India Nationwide Cricket Staff off-spinner Harbhajan Singh has made a daring declare, saying that the greatness of the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) megastar Virat Kohli will get decreased at Chennai Tremendous Kings (CSK) captain MS Dhoni’s fortress – Chepauk.

The greats of Indian cricket – MS Dhoni and Virat Kohli – can be seen in motion within the inaugural match of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2024 on March 22 on the MA Chidambaram Stadium, Chepauk, Chennai.

RCB will as soon as once more be overdependent on Kohli to ship a sensational efficiency after being out of motion for shut to 2 months. The previous RCB captain could be wanting ahead to beginning his season on a optimistic notice by enjoying a superb innings towards the MS Dhoni-led CSK.

Virat Kohli is the main run-getter in IPL and he has scored runs throughout totally different venues within the nation. Nevertheless, he has not been in a position to carry out properly at Chepauk as he averages simply 30 and has a strike fee of 111 on the venue.

Total, Kohli, who hasn’t scored an IPL century at Chepauk, has scored 985 runs towards Chennai Tremendous Kings (CSK) within the Indian Premier League (IPL).

Talking on Star Sports activities forward of the Indian Premier League (IPL) 2024, Harbhajan Singh highlighted that batting at Chepauk turns into robust for opening batters.

“The greatness of Virat has been decreased when it comes to his total efficiency at that venue. It’s a difficult venue to bat, particularly as a gap batsman towards a kind of bizarre tennis ball-type bounce.

“They’ve (CSK) obtained the good (Ravindra) Jadeja bowling stump to stump. He’ll get the oddball to show after which the oddball to remain low. It’s actually difficult,” Harbhajan advised Star Sports activities.

The spin-bowling nice suggested Kohli to organize himself to play a whole 20 overs if he needs to play match-winning innings.

“If he’s really ready to bat about 20 overs, then he can put collectively a match-winning efficiency as a result of two a whole bunch on the accessible Chinnaswamy don’t essentially assure the identical at Chepauk,” he mentioned.

It’s necessary for him to have a season like 2016 – Harbhajan Singh on Virat Kohli

In IPL, Virat Kohli has total scored 7263 runs in 237 matches at a median of 37.2 and a strike fee of 130. His finest efficiency within the competitors got here when he smashed 973 runs in 16 matches, with 4 centuries, in 2016. The information made by Kohli within the 2016 season are but to be damaged. A number of gamers have come near it, however they haven’t been profitable.

Based on Harbhajan Singh, Kohli wants to duplicate his 2016 heroics to play a job in Royal Challengers Bangalore’s (RCB) success. Nevertheless, the spin-bowling nice is skeptical of RCB successful their maiden IPL trophy even when Kohli has a stupendous season.

“It’s necessary for him to have a season like 2016, as a result of if Virat goes on to attain runs, the group will go ahead. I don’t know if they may go on to win the cup or not.

“However with the good people they’ve of their group — Virat, (Glenn) Maxwell, (Cameron) Inexperienced, and some extra like Patidar — I consider they’ve loads of good batting. and everybody needs Virat to have a repeat of 2016,” he added.
